How to Say ‘Need; require’ in Traditional Chinese

需要

xū yào

[shyau yow]

💬 Usage Tip: [需要] before another verb often means "need to" or "require," as in [需要預約] or [需要付款]. Here [需要另外收費嗎?] asks whether an extra charge is required.

Phrase Breakdown

需要

xū yào

[shyau yow]

need; require

Used to ask whether something is necessary or required, including payment or advance notice.

Example

請問這個服務需要提前預約嗎?

May I ask if this service needs to be reserved in advance?
